Prévia do material em texto
UNIVERSIDADE ESTADUAL DO CENTRO OESTE
AULA 1 – Parte 2
Exercício 1. Suponha que você marcou o tempo que leva para chegar a cada
uma de suas parcelas no campo. Os tempos em minutos foram: 28, 13, 19, 15,
27, 35, 17, 19, 23, 25. Passe estes valores para o R, chame o objeto de tempo.
Usando funções do R ache o tempo máximo, mínimo e o tempo médio que você
gasta para chegar em suas parcelas.
1.1) Ops, o valor 35 foi um erro, ele na verdade é 19. Sem digitar tudo
novamente, e usando colchetes [ ], mude o valor e calcule novamente o tempo
médio.
tempo<-c(28,13,19,15,27,35,17,19,23,25)
max(tempo)
min(tempo)
mean(tempo)
tempo[-6]
tempo[6]<-19
Exercício 2. Crie um objeto com estes dados:8 14 11 13 16 18 19 17 22 13 15
e chame-o de temp. Agora faça as seguintes transformações com esses dados:
1) Raiz quadrada de temp.
2) log natural de temp.
3) log(temp+1).
4) Eleve os valores de temp ao quadrado.
temp<-c(8,14,11,13,16,18,19,17,22,13,15)
sqrt(temp)
log10(temp)
log(temp+1)
temp^2
Exercício 3. Você consegue prever o resultado dos comandos abaixo? Caso
não consiga, execute os comandos e veja o resultado:
x<-c(2,3,6,8,10,12) e y<-c(1,3,7,9,12,13)
a) x+3
b)y*5
c)length(x) e length(y)
d) x + y
e) y[3]
f) y[-3]
x<-c(2,3,6,8,10,12)
x
y<-c(1,3,7,9,12,13)
y
Z<-(x+3)
Z
b<-y*5
b
length(x)
length(y)
d<-x+y
d
y[3]
y[-3]
Exercício 4. Calcule |32-22|.
abs(3^2-2^2)
Exercício 5.
rep(c(1,3,5),c(5,3,1))
rep(c(2,5),4)
rep(5,10)
rep(1:4,2)
rep(1:4,each=2)
Exercício 6. Suponha que você coletou 12 amostras em duas reservas, as 6
primeiras amostras foram na reserva A e as 6 últimas na reserva B. Use a função
‘rep’ para criar um objeto chamado locais que contenha 6 letras ‘A’ seguidas por
seis letras ‘B’.
locais<-
c(rep("A",6),rep("B",
6))
locais